Output d62bb308f1cd142c55f242e755fed5d1df773dce76cf1abdc2324d64ee6f718b:0

value
263194
script pubkey
OP_0 OP_PUSHBYTES_20 408304c4e959bbb994172c68ee58050738056b5a
address
bc1qgzpsf38ftxamn9qh935wukq9quuq2666yxq83n
transaction
d62bb308f1cd142c55f242e755fed5d1df773dce76cf1abdc2324d64ee6f718b